Inverse moving source problems in electrodynamics

Résumé

This paper is concerned with the uniqueness on two inverse moving source problems in electrody-namics with partial boundary data. We show that (1) if the temporal source function is compactly supported, then the spatial source profile function or the orbit function can be uniquely determined by the tangential trace of the electric field measured on part of a sphere; (2) if the temporal function is given by a Dirac distribution, then the impulsive time point and the source location can be uniquely determined at four receivers on a sphere.
